On Monday, China launched two satellites for Pakistan which are primarily meant to keep an eye on the regional rival, India. 
The two satellites of SUPARCO launched by China are called PRSS-1 and PakTES-1A. The PRSS-1 is a remote sensing satellite which has been built by China while the PakTES-1A is a scientific experiment satellite built indigenously by Pakistan. Both of these satellites were launched by the Chinese rocket Long March 2-C from a satellite launch centre in Northwest China.

After the China Pakistan Economic Corridor, the cooperation in space programs between China and Pakistan describes Pakistan’s large dependence on China. SUPARCO now has five satellites in space but it lacks the launch facilities and satellite fabrication facilities for which it depends on China.

In 2011, PAKSAT-1R, Pakistani communication satellite was also launched by China. Still, India is leading by a big margin with 43 operation satellites already in space. India’s space armour is also equipped with all-weather radar imaging satellites. For the surgical strikes inflicted on Pakistan by India in 2016, satellite images from Indian satellites were used.
